Understanding CVS Pharmacy's Role
CVS Pharmacy is one of the largest pharmacy chains in the United States, offering a variety of services, including prescription fulfillment, over-the-counter medications, health and wellness products, and various health services. Best Practices & Common Mistakes
Best Practices
- Check Hours Before Visiting: Confirm the pharmacy's hours of operation, especially on holidays or during inclement weather.
- Use Online Tools: Utilize the CVS website and mobile app for prescription refills, appointment scheduling, and health information.
- Manage Prescriptions: Sign up for automatic refills and medication reminders to avoid running out of medication.
- Consult with Pharmacists: Ask pharmacists for advice on medications, side effects, and interactions.
- Take Advantage of Health Services: Utilize the health screenings, vaccinations, and other clinical services offered at CVS.
Common Mistakes
- Not Checking Insurance Coverage: Ensure your insurance plan is accepted at CVS to avoid unexpected costs.
- Ignoring Medication Instructions: Always follow the instructions provided by your doctor and pharmacist.
- Waiting Until the Last Minute for Refills: Request prescription refills in advance to avoid running out of medication.
- Overlooking Potential Drug Interactions: Inform your pharmacist about all medications and supplements you are taking.
- Neglecting Preventative Care: Take advantage of available vaccinations and health screenings to maintain your health.
